Office personnel and staff stop and observe something off camera that is obviously more entertaining than their assigned duties Junior Enjoys Working Daily In School Office I feel one of the greatest advantages of being an office assistant is getting to know the administration, states junior Debbie Com- mander. l have benefited greatly by working in the office. Office assistants perform various iobs such as answering phones and taking messages. They learn how the administration of a school functions. Office workers directly help the student body by assisting students in finding lost articles, relaying messages, and checking them in and out of school. Student assistants also aid faculty members in numerous ways. They run errands. take phone messages. and file papers for them. A student becomes an office assistant by contacting different offices within the school and offering to serve as an assistant for the period he is available. Office workers do not earn a credit, but they do use a study hall constructively. Being an office assistant requires a lot of hard work and effort, but I feel that my experience will help me in getting a job, says Cindy Bare, senior.
